Dalton roadwork to result in intersection closure

DALTON, Ga. (WDEF) — Dalton officials announced an upcoming intersection closure for construction. The intersection of Emery Street and Ridge Street will close for an ongoing stormwater management project.

This intersection, which is near the West Hill Cemetery, may close as soon as Monday, March 25, the city said.

Weather conditions could delay the construction.

However, once it begins, the intersection should remain closed for up to two weeks.

Construction crews will have detour signs posted. Emery Street traffic will detour via Lewell Street, Crawford Street and Valley Drive.

The city asks drivers to avoid the construction area when possible.

According to Dalton officials, this roadwork is part of the Ridge Street stormwater bypass project. Once this intersection construction is complete, crews will reduce Emery Street to one lane between Greenwood Drive and Ridge Street.

That will be the final steps to connect the new stormwater detention pond in the West Hill Cemetery.
